As of November 2025, Illinois had over 4,944 MW of operating solar capacity — a figure the state expects to grow dramatically as it pursues its Climate and Equitable Jobs Act (CEJA) targets of 40% renewable energy by 2030 and 100% clean energy by 2050. The Illinois Solar Map tracks this expansion across utility-scale, community, and distributed installations, and large-scale projects continue to reshape rural counties throughout the state. ACCIONA’s Will County solar farm alone represents a $300 million private investment with up to 300 construction jobs, while Nautilus Solar Energy — which recently relocated its headquarters to Chicago — expects to add 100 MW of new capacity in Illinois in FY2026.

How Illinois State Law Governs Solar Farm Zoning on Agricultural Land

In January 2023, the Illinois legislature enacted Public Act 102-1123, which fundamentally reshaped the relationship between state energy policy and county-level land use authority. The law prohibits counties from adopting zoning regulations that disallow commercial solar on land zoned agricultural or industrial — eliminating the possibility of outright bans that some jurisdictions had imposed or considered.

The legislation also sets maximum standards for several key development parameters. Counties may impose requirements, but cannot adopt standards more restrictive than those specified in the statute. This applies to setback distances, height limitations, noise thresholds, and decommissioning obligations. Counties that had existing ordinances conflicting with the new law were required to amend them by May 2023.

However, Public Act 102-1123 does not eliminate the permitting process itself. As the University of Illinois Extension explains, counties retain the authority to require special use permits or conditional use approvals for commercial solar — and most do. The law sets the floor for what counties must allow; it does not dictate how quickly or easily approvals are granted.

Special Use Permit Requirements for Illinois Solar Farms

Most Illinois counties classify solar farms as a conditional or special use in agricultural districts. The approval process involves formal application with detailed site plans and engineering documentation, notification to adjacent property owners, a public hearing before the county Zoning Board of Appeals, and findings of fact demonstrating compliance with the county’s standards of approval.

Standards of approval typically address health and safety impacts, effects on neighboring property values, conformance with the county’s comprehensive plan, and adequacy of infrastructure, access, and drainage. The Illinois Local Government Solar Toolkit provides model ordinance language that many counties have adopted or adapted.

Timeline from application to board action generally runs 2 to 4 months for uncontested applications, though projects on prime farmland or near residential areas may face organized opposition that extends the process considerably.

Setback and Dimensional Standards

Under Public Act 102-1123, the minimum setback from a non-participating property line is 50 feet measured from the nearest component of the solar facility. However, individual counties frequently impose greater distances from residences — setbacks of 150 feet or more from non-participating homes are common and can significantly reduce buildable area on smaller parcels.

Panel height is generally capped at 20 feet above grade at maximum tilt, with transmission lines and utility poles exempt. Counties cannot impose height restrictions more stringent than this state-level standard.

Stormwater, Environmental Review, and Screening

Solar farms are subject to the county’s stormwater management and erosion control provisions and almost always require an NPDES permit. Vegetative screening between the installation and adjacent residential properties is a standard condition, with most counties requiring native plantings that satisfy pollinator-friendly habitat standards established by the Illinois Department of Natural Resources.

Environmental review through the IDNR’s EcoCAT program is required to screen for potential impacts to endangered species and wetlands. This consultation should be initiated early — a negative finding can require site redesign, and delays at this stage cascade through the permitting timeline.

Agricultural Impact Mitigation Agreements Under Illinois Law

Every commercial solar project on agricultural land in Illinois must submit an Agricultural Impact Mitigation Agreement (AIMA) to the Illinois Department of Agriculture. This requirement exists in state statute and applies regardless of whether the county has adopted its own solar ordinance.

The AIMA establishes binding obligations for protecting and restoring agricultural land during and after the solar project’s operational life. Key provisions address:

  • Topsoil preservation — separation and stockpiling during construction
  • Drainage tile — repair, monitoring, and restoration of existing tile systems
  • Soil decompaction — remediation of compaction caused by construction equipment
  • Vegetation management — compliance with the Illinois Noxious Weed Law (505 ILCS 100)
  • Site restoration — full return to agricultural use after decommissioning

Under Public Act 102-1123, counties cannot impose construction, decommissioning, or financial assurance standards more restrictive than those in the IDOA’s standard AIMA. This provision effectively nationalizes the baseline obligations across all Illinois counties — but the costs are still substantial and must be modeled accurately in project financing.

Decommissioning and Financial Assurance for Solar Farm Development

County approvals universally require a decommissioning plan and financial assurance — typically a surety bond, letter of credit, or escrow account — guaranteeing site restoration at end of life. The decommissioning plan must address removal of all above-ground structures, foundations, and fencing, below-ground restoration including final grading and surface treatment, and any environmental remediation required under state or federal law. Underground cables buried at 5 feet or deeper may generally remain in place.

The financial assurance amount is based on an independent engineer’s cost estimate, subject to periodic recalculation over the project’s lifespan. For utility-scale projects, decommissioning obligations can represent a significant line item — one that developers occasionally underestimate during initial feasibility analysis. These costs belong in the pro forma from day one, not as a post-approval adjustment.

Managing Community Opposition in the Solar Farm Approval Process

Solar projects on agricultural land typically generate less organized opposition than data centers or gas stations, but resistance is not uncommon — particularly in counties where commercial solar is a relatively new land use. Common concerns raised at public hearings include visual impact from adjacent residences, perceived loss of productive farmland, potential effects on property values, and stormwater and drainage impacts.

Developers who invest in early community engagement — meeting with county board members, adjacent landowners, and local farm bureau representatives before filing — tend to navigate the hearing process more efficiently. Presenting concrete data on property tax revenue contributions, construction employment, and lease payments to participating landowners addresses the most common objections directly.

The Illinois Farm Bureau has been actively engaged in data center and solar siting policy discussions, and its county affiliates can be influential voices in the approval process. Understanding the local farm bureau’s position before your hearing date is basic due diligence that too many developers overlook.

Zoning Due Diligence Checklist for Solar Farm Site Selection

Before finalizing a land lease or purchase agreement for a solar farm site in Illinois, priority due diligence items include:

  • County ordinance status — Has the county updated its solar regulations to comply with Public Act 102-1123?
  • Use classification — Is solar permitted by right, conditional, or requiring a special use permit in the site’s zoning district?
  • Setback analysis — What distances apply from non-participating property lines and residences?
  • AIMA requirements — Costs and construction method implications of the state-mandated agreement
  • Decommissioning obligations — Independent cost estimate for financial assurance modeling
  • Overlay districts — Floodplain, environmental corridor, or agricultural preservation overlays
  • Grid interconnection — Confirm utility interconnection feasibility and timeline with MISO or PJM

Identifying entitlement risks during due diligence — rather than after executing a 25-year ground lease — protects both timeline and capital.
